,可以通过以下步骤完成:
- 首先,确保你已经拥有了自定义的TrueType字体文件(.ttf格式)。你可以从合法的字体资源网站或商业字体供应商处获取。
- 将字体文件上传到你的服务器上,确保它可以被访问到。
- 在mPDF中设置自定义字体的步骤如下:
- a. 导入mPDF库文件到你的项目中,并确保正确引入。
- b. 创建一个新的mPDF对象,例如:$mpdf = new \Mpdf\Mpdf();
- c. 使用SetFont()方法来设置字体,该方法接受三个参数:字体系列、字体样式和字体大小。例如:$mpdf->SetFont('Arial', 'B', 12);
- d. 在SetFont()方法中,将字体系列参数设置为你自定义字体的名称。例如,如果你的字体文件名为"myfont.ttf",则字体系列参数应设置为"myfont"。
- e. 如果你的字体文件位于不同的目录下,你可以使用SetBasePath()方法来设置字体文件的基本路径。例如:$mpdf->SetBasePath('/path/to/fonts/');
- f. 如果你的字体文件名与字体系列名称不同,你可以使用AddFont()方法来添加字体。例如:$mpdf->AddFont('myfont', '', 'myfont.ttf');
- g. 最后,使用SetFont()方法来应用自定义字体到你的文档中的文本内容。
- 以下是一些关于自定义字体的相关信息:
- 概念:自定义字体是指用户可以根据自己的需求选择并使用的字体,而不仅限于系统默认提供的字体。
- 分类:自定义字体可以根据字体的风格、字重、字宽等特征进行分类。
- 优势:使用自定义字体可以增加文档的个性化和专业性,使文本内容更加吸引人和易于阅读。
- 应用场景:自定义字体广泛应用于网页设计、印刷出版、品牌标识等领域。
- 推荐的腾讯云相关产品:腾讯云提供了丰富的云计算产品和服务,其中包括云服务器、云数据库、云存储等。你可以根据自己的需求选择适合的产品来支持你的云计算应用。
- 产品介绍链接地址:你可以访问腾讯云官方网站(https://cloud.tencent.com/)了解更多关于腾讯云的产品和服务信息。
请注意,以上答案仅供参考,具体的实现步骤可能会因mPDF版本的不同而有所差异。建议在使用mPDF时参考官方文档或相关资源进行具体操作。